The Sayen House and Gardens Loop is a truly charming and accessible hike, perfect for a leisurely outing. You'll stroll along well-maintained paths, winding through diverse botanical collections featuring over 1,000 azaleas and nearly 500 rhododendrons, especially vibrant in spring. Keep an eye out for serene fishponds, charming gazebos, and even a small waterfall, all contributing to a tranquil and picturesque experience on this easy 1.3-mile (2.1 km) route with only 13 feet (4 metres) of elevation gain, taking about 31 minutes.

Planning your visit is simple, as the park is free to enter and open daily from dawn to dusk, making it a convenient option for a spontaneous outdoor activity. On-site parking is available. For the most breathtaking floral displays, consider visiting in the spring, particularly around the annual Mother's Day Azalea Festival, when the gardens are at their peak.

What makes this trail truly notable is its exceptional botanical diversity, showcasing international plant species in a beautifully maintained setting. The combination of manicured gardens, architectural features, and natural elements like ponds and streams creates a highly photogenic environment, often described as a photographer's dream. The Blue Trail – Mercer County Park boathouse loop from Edinburg offers a delightful mix of scenery, making it a popular route for a quick outdoor escape. This easy 3.0-mile (4.8 km) hike, with a mere 17 feet (5 metres) of elevation gain, guides you through peaceful deciduous woods, past open fields, and along the shores of Mercer Lake, providing picturesque views. Expect a varied path underfoot, from wide, maintained sections to narrower dirt trails with roots and small rocks, all completed in about 1 hour and 11 minutes. Keep an eye out for signs of beavers near the lake and vibrant daffodils in the spring.

Planning your visit is straightforward, with the trail accessible from various points, including the East Picnic Area off Edinburg Road. While some sections might have less frequent trail markers, the path is generally easy to follow. This dog-friendly route welcomes your leashed companions, making it an excellent choice for a family outing or a solo stroll.

What makes this trail stand out is its blend of natural beauty and recreational activity, passing by the Caspersen Rowing Center and the bustling boathouse. The Blue Trail's figure-eight design near Mercer Lake allows you to choose between more wooded paths or lakeside strolls, offering a diverse natural experience within a well-developed park setting. Veterans Park is a 350-acre park that has woodland, open fields and a large pond. It is a popular park for birdwatchers, walkers and joggers. There are several trails that take you through the park.

Mercer Lake, also called Lake Mercer, is a man-made lake 365 acres in size in Mercer County Park. Keep an eye out for rowers, as this lake is home to one of a few of the US Olympic Rowing Team's training centers. Though this lake appears quite clear, it has historically faced pollution issues from runoff and nearby golf course waste.

Mercer County Park offers a variety of outdoor recreation experiences. From picnic areas to volleyball courts to trails, this park encompasses over 2,500 acres and is free to the public. Many of the trails interconnect and can be confusing so having a map or GPS can come in handy for navigation purposes.
